Unjustifiably: Scholz confirmed the refusal to pass the Taurus long -range missiles to Ukraine

According to the German Chancellor, Germany provides significant support to Ukraine, both financial and weapons. The total amount of assistance reached 28 billion euros or $ 30 billion. German Chancellor Olaf Soltz repeated his position on the transfer of Taurus missiles to Ukraine, calling the use of this type of weapon "unjustified". He stated this during a joint press conference with Malaysian colleague Anvaur Ibrahim in Berlin, according to Ukrinform correspondent.

"I believe that the use of this type of weapons is unjustified. It is my task as a chancellor - to speak clearly and not to create unrealistic expectations," the head of the German government emphasized. He also stressed that Germany provides significant support to Ukraine, both financial and weapons. The total amount of assistance reached 28 billion euros or $ 30 billion.

"We have provided Ukraine with a wide range of assistance - from ammunition to air defense of different types, and this assistance is evaluated by Ukraine as a highly efficient, reliable and constant," Scholt added. The head of the Ministry of Foreign Affairs of Germany Annalen Berb approvedly responded to the proposal of her colleague from the United Kingdom David Kemeron on the transfer of Taurus long -range cruise missiles to Ukraine through circular exchange with the United Kingdom.
